Greetings, I'm having a problem with Windows XP 64-Bit Preview Edition and
Windows Update. A visit to Windows Update yields an error message regarding
access to the page to "Administrators Only". I have tried logging in as the
Administrator, creating a new account with administrative privileges, and
using the "Run As..." command on the Windows Update shortcut on the Start
Bar, and unchecking "Run with Restricted Access." I have tried turning off
DEP under System properties, disabling Windows Firewall, and my Proxy. I have
tried turning security settings down to the bare minimum, and using the
Windows Update Troubleshooter. All to no avail. I am still experiencing the
same error.

If you know how to correct this, please share any insight you may have
regarding the problem. I'm running an AMD Athlon 64 3000+ CPU and Windows XP
64-Bit Preview Edition, version 2003, Service Pack 1, .1218.
